The Australian Privacy Act requires The National Trust of Australia
(WA) to provide information to our members about the collection, use
and disclosure of their personal information.
This Privacy Statement is prepared in conjunction with the Privacy
Commissioners ten National Privacy Principles (NPPs).
Collection of Information
The National Trust of Australia (WA) collects information from members
such as title, full names, postal and street address, year of birth,
post-nominals, telephone, facsimile and e-mail contact details (both
private and business). Additional information is requested regarding
volunteer interests, receipt of publications and credit card details
(when paying by credit card). This information is collected directly
from new and renewing members from membership forms.
Use of Information
This information is collected, held and used by The National Trust
of Australia (WA) for the purposes of servicing your membership and
of providing information to you related to The National Trust of Australia
(WA)s activities. It is understood that the personal information/contact
details you provide will be held and used for such purposes, in accordance
with The National Trust of Australia (WA)s Privacy Statement.
Access and Correction of Information
You have the right to access the personal information we have about
you at any time and to provide any amendments where necessary. The
National Trust of Australia (WA) tries to ensure that all information
collected, stored, or disclosed is accurate, complete and up to date.
Should your personal information change, please notify us as soon
as possible.
